Conference roundup: Aldershot Town down 10-man Kidderminster Harriers

Sports Mole rounds up all the action from Wednesday's games in the Conference.

Aldershot Town eased to a win over Kidderminster Harriers after the hosts were reduced to 10 men early in the second half in the Conference Premier this evening.

After a quiet first half, the visitors were awarded a penalty shortly after the restart when Jared Hodgkiss charged into Andre McCollin in the box, earning the Kidderminster man a straight red.

Brett Williams stepped up the take the spot kick, breaking the deadlock, before Mark Molesley made it two with a long-range effort later on.

A goal either side of half time ensured that Woking shared the points with Wrexham as the sides met for the second time in four days.

Wrexham appeared to be heading for their second win, having knocked Woking out of the FA Cup at the weekend, when Andy Bishop headed in from a Mark Carrington cross just before the break.

However, Chris Arthur picked out Scott Rendell just after the restart to ensure that the sides finished level.

AFC Telford United held on to secure a win over Altrincham, helping them cut the gap at the bottom of the table.

Sam Smith bundled the ball in in the first half to give the hosts the lead, before Adam Farrell appeared to have sealed the points just before the start of stoppage time.

Kyle Perry tried to give the visitors some late hope, but his injury-time strike was just a consolation.

Results in full: AFC Telford United 2-1 Altrincham, Kidderminster Harriers 0-2 Aldershot Town, Woking 1-1 Wrexham
